Broadcom is global leader in infrastructure technology, data center networking and security with more than 60 years of innovation, collaboration & engineering excellence. With roots based in the rich technical heritage of AT&T/Bell Labs, Lucent and Hewlett-Packard/Agilent, Broadcom focuses on technologies that connect our world. Through the combination of industry leaders Broadcom, LSI, Broadcom Corporation, Brocade, CA Technologies, Symantec's enterprise security business and VMware, the company has the size, scope and engineering talent to lead the industry into the future.
Broadcom’s Application, Networking and Software business unit is a leader in distributed and gateway security. Within ANS, the Next Generation Firewall (NGFW) product is a pioneer and market leader in distributed security, through micro segmentation. Micro segmentation allows for security and access controls between workloads within an enterprise for stronger zero trust security control. Our Gateway firewall product provides security and control when connecting to WANs.
